Kiley Smith -  Former Guest Speaker at the Leadership Institute

Kiley Smith serves as the Assistant Director for the Republican Legislative Campaign Committee (RLCC), an organization focused on building strong Republican representation in state legislative chambers across the nation.  The RLCC is part of the Republican State Leadership Committee, which focuses on down-ballot, state level races.  Kiley’s responsibilities at the RLCC include managing donor membership services, overseeing elected official fundraising in several target states and organizing briefing panels at key regional and national meetings. 

Kiley is a seasoned political and fundraising operative.  Previously, Kiley was Political Education Director at the RNC during the 2011-2012 cycle.  She served as Western Regional Political Field Director at the RGA in 2010 and is a former fundraiser for the U.S. Chamber of Commerce.  Kiley’s field work includes time with Virginia Governor Bob McDonnell’s 2009 election campaign and Dino Rossi’s campaign for Washington Governor in 2008.  Kiley got her start in Republican politics serving as College Republican President at Washington State University where she graduated in 2007 with a BA in Political Science.  Kiley is originally from Gig Harbor, Washington.
